-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
- 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
- 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们。
- 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
- 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
第四章:仿真实验 (一)基于贡献值的激励机模型 。 在这里我们采用了Eclipse仿真平台。Eclipse 是一个开放源代码的、基于Java的可扩展开发平台。就其本身而言,它只是一个框架和一组服务,用于通过插件组件构建开发环境。幸运的是,Eclipse 附带了一个标准的插件集,包括Java开发工具(Java Development Kit,JDK)。 实验规模包括1000个节点,节点分为两类;一类是贡献节点,该类节点的贡献值大于0,其贡献的资源大于占用的存储资源,另一类是搭便车节点,该类节点的贡献值小于0,其贡献的资源小于占用的存储资源。在P2P仿真系统中,应用环境是文件共享服务,文件分布满足Zipf定律,其中贡献节点占55%,搭便车节点占45%。 首先对比了激励机制对贡献节点和搭便车节点享受服务能的影响。我们模拟了8个时间周期,在每个时间周期,每个节点的请求时随机产生,以规定的TTL向邻居节点进行服务搜索。图4-1是贡献节点的平均享受服务的能力变化情况,可是看出做出贡献越大的节点会使其享受服务的能力快速增加,从而能够享受更高的服务质量和下载优先级。图4-2是搭便车节点的平均享受服务的能力变化情况。由于搭便车节点为了最大化自己利益,尽可能多的从其他节点获取资源而几乎不做出贡献,享受服务的能力迅速下降,从而享有较低的服务质量和优先级。 其次,比较了基于激励机制的P2P系统和没有引入激励机制的P2P系统随着时间的变化,系统可用资源的变化情况。从图4-3中可以看出,未引入激励机制的P2P系统可用资源随时间变化并不明显,而引入激励机制的P2P系统可用资源随时间变化增加较快。这主要因为引入激励机制的P2P系统节点获取的资源和其他贡献资源的多少直接关联,节点贡献越多资源,其贡献值和享受服务的能力就大,进而能获取更多资源,而未引入激励机制的P2P系统中的节点对贡献资源没有积极性,其是否贡献资源并不影响其他获取资源。 图4 -1 贡献节点的享受服务能力变化 评价周期(天) 图4-2 搭便车节点享受服务能力变化 针对P2P文件共享中的大量搭便车现象,提出了一种基于贡献值的新型激励机制,该机制根据节点的贡献值进行资源分配,节点共享的资源被下载次数越多,其贡献值就越大,贡献值越大的节点就能获得高的服务质量和优先级。同时引入了时间衰减机制,防止贡献值“通货膨胀”,使得节点的贡献值始终能保持平稳以及能取得更好的激励效果,使得原先贡献值低的节点在经历一段时间后能够获得更多获取资源的机会,使那些贡献值高的节点由于长时间贡献少而丧失其累计的贡献值。仿真实验表明,基于贡献值的资源分配算法能有效的实现P2P系统中资源分配的公平性和效率,鼓励了贡献节点,同时抑制了搭便车现象。 图4-3 系统可用资源随时间的变化 (二)基于博弈论的激励模型 该机制主要思想是:运用博弈论原理及相关模型,分析节点与节点间的博弈行为,通过节点的贡献、节点的激励值以及节点的服务质量等方面的定义与计算,激励P2P网络中的各个节点自发的贡献拥有的资源以提高网络的服务质量。为了评价博弈论的P2P激励机制的性能,进行了仿真实验。假设网络中有1000个节点,节点分成三类:一类节点成为自私节点SN(Selfish Node),其贡献的资源小于从其他节点获得的资源;另外一类节点成为无私节点AN(Altruism Node),其贡献的资源大于从其他节点获得的资源;第三类成为其他节点ON(Other Node),该类节点既不贡献资源,也不从其他节点获得资源。在P2P仿真系统中,初始化SN类节点所占比例为30%,AN类节点所占比例为60%,ON类节点所占比了为10%。 1.网络总收益、节点贡献总量和网络总激励值的分析 实验一模拟在引入该激励机制的P2P系统中,随着博弈次数的增加,网络总收益、节点贡献总量及网络总激励值的变化情况。图4-4为博弈次数与网络总收益的关系图,可以看出,在网络形成的初期,即节点新加入网络的时候,网络的总收益并不是很高,但随着节点与节点之间博弈次数的增加,整个网络的总收益将大幅度上升,并逐渐趋向一个稳定值,这个定值就是博弈论中所谓的纳什均衡点。图4-5为博弈次数与节点贡献总量的关系图,通过节点之间的重复博弈,网络中的节点的贡献总量不断提高,这从另一个侧面反映出每个节点对网络的贡献量在不断增大,最后,贡献总量趋向于平衡,表示节点之间的博弈已经达到了纳什均衡。图4-6为博弈次数与网络总激励值的关系图,可以看出,虽然各个节点通过相互博弈,不断使自己的收益增加,但它
您可能关注的文档
最近下载
- 2026年月日历表 (每月一张 A4可打印).pdf VIP
- 《红楼梦》主要人物性格特点分析+主要事件.docx VIP
- 3.10 预订出行住宿酒店—— 信息筛选 教学设计- 三年级上册《信息科技》(安徽版2024).doc VIP
- PEP五年级上册Unit 4 What can you doB Let’s learn说课稿.doc VIP
- 如何理解“作风建设永远在路上,永远没有休止符”?我们应如何加强作风建设?.doc VIP
- 《03S402室内管道支架及吊架图集》.docx VIP
- 《海底两万里》中考考试题及典型习题训练 (含答案析)-中考语文常考名著之阅读指导及考试题训练.docx VIP
- 林草恢复施工方案.docx VIP
- 部编人教版小学道德与法治六年级上册教材分析解读.pptx VIP
- 重大火灾隐患判定规则GB35181-2025宣贯培训.pptx
原创力文档


文档评论(0)